Anxiety Disorder Help

coe-2023.pngIf you experience persistent anxiety symptoms, it is possible to seek help. Treatment for anxiety disorders usually includes therapy and medication.

You may be prescribed benzodiazepines or modern antidepressants to treat anxiety. SSRIs like Lexapro and Prozac, and SNRIs, such as duloxetine or venlafaxine are common examples. Your therapist could also teach you techniques to reduce anxiety symptoms, such as confronting negative thoughts or exposure therapy.

Medicines

The use of medication is one type of anxiety disorder treatment that can reduce symptoms and reduce the need for psychotherapy. But they're not right for everyone and there are other options to consider, too. Healthy eating, exercise, and relaxation techniques can help you manage stress without the need for medication. If you're taking medication to manage your anxiety, ensure that you adhere to the prescribed dosages as well as keep your appointments with your therapist.

Antidepressants are usually prescribed by doctors to people suffering from anxiety disorders. They fix an imbalance in brain chemicals and can take four to six weeks to start working. SSRIs also known as sel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ors are the antidepressants used most often to combat anxiety. The neurotransmitters that affect mood are affected by medications like Zoloft, Prozac and Lexapro. Other medications, such as SNRIs, such as Effexor (venlafaxine) and Cymbalta (duloxetine), are also prescribed to treat anxiety and depression.

If SSRIs aren't enough doctors might prescribe benzodiazepines to ease anxiety symptoms quickly. These tranquilizers work by targeting GABA (gamma-aminobutyric Acid), a chemical that helps calm the brain. Common benzodiazepines include Klonopin (clonazepam), Xanax (alprazolam) and Valium (diazepam). Psychotherapy

Psychotherapy, also known as talk therapy, may be part of a treatment plan for anxiety disorders. A trained mental health professional will help you select the appropriate kind of psychotherapy. Psychotherapy involves speaking to the therapist and developing skills and techniques together for managing anxiety.

Cognitive behavioral therapy is a kind of psychotherapy that helps you to learn how to confront anxious thoughts and behaviors. CBT helps you identify and eliminate unhelpful thoughts, feeling, and acting patterns. It also helps you identify the specific situations such as people, objects or objects that trigger anxiety and the best way to deal with them. CBT is a suggested treatment for many types of anxiety disorders.

EMDR is a form of psychotherapy which can be used to treat anxiety disorders. In this therapy, you will lie on a couch or reclining chair while a therapist guides you through different phases of the therapy which could involve looking at an object by using your eyes or listening to music or recalling a negative association from your past (for instance, being scared of storms because someone broke up with you during a bad storm). EMDR can help you reduce anxiety symptoms and overcome negative associations.

Interpersonal psychotherapy (IPT) is a type of psychotherapy that is focused on improving your social relationships and functioning. While it is not a treatment specifically for anxiety, IPT can help you deal with issues that could be contributing to anxiety, like underlying depression or substance abuse.

Relaxation techniques

Relaxation techniques can reduce stress and anxiety through the body's relaxation response that is described as the reduction in heart rate and blood pressure. These techniques include meditation deep breathing, guided imagery, and biofeedback-assisted relaxation. These methods are the most effective for most people if they use them regularly.

You can learn these techniques from an expert in mental health or a health care professional. They will also give you the tools to apply them at your own pace. Your health care team may suggest joining self-help or group therapy groups. These are excellent opportunities to meet other people who have similar issues. Maintaining contact with friends and family, exercising daily and staying clear of alcohol and other drugs can help in decreasing stress.

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), and exposure therapy are two forms of psychotherapy for anxiety disorders wikipedia disorders. CBT helps you identify and challenge the negative thoughts and fears that fuel your anxiety. Then, you learn to replace these thoughts with more realistic, calming ones. Exposure therapy is the process of slowly confronting situations that cause anxiety until you can manage the anxiety without fear. Usually, you begin with the least frightening situations before moving on to more difficult ones.

Healthy eating habits

Anxiety can trigger a range of physical symptoms, including abdominal discomfort, muscle tension, and feeling of panic. While it's normal to be worried and anxious at times, extreme anxiety can result in an overwhelming feeling of despair and fear that can hinder your daily activities. If you suffer from anxiety, you can control your symptoms by learning coping skills and following the advice of your doctor.

In addition to medication and therapy, a healthy diet can help improve your symptoms of anxiety. A diet rich in fruits, vegetables, complex carbohydrates, lean proteins and healthy fats will aid in reducing stress levels and supply the nutrients your body requires to function properly.

It is essential to stay clear of foods that are high in sugar and fat, as they can worsen anxiety symptoms of anxiety disorders. To remain hydrated, drink lots of water and non-caffeinated drinks. Some of the foods that have been shown to ease anxiety are avocados, bananas chocolate, berries, oysters, and fish. Foods that are naturally rich in magnesium, including leafy green vegetables (spinach and swiss chard), pumpkin seeds and legumes, nuts, and whole grains are beneficial options. Omega-3 fatty acids, found in a variety of fish such as salmon, trout, sardines, and walnuts can also aid in reducing your anxiety symptoms.
